In a microwave-safe mug (10-12 ounces), combine the all-purpose flour, granulated sugar, cocoa powder, baking powder, and a pinch of salt. Mix thoroughly with a fork or small whisk to remove any lumps.
Add the milk, vegetable oil, and vanilla extract to the dry ingredients, and stir until a smooth batter is formed. Make sure to mix all the way to the bottom of the mug to incorporate any dry ingredients.
If using chocolate chips, gently fold them into the batter for added richness.
Place the mug in the microwave and cook on high for 60-90 seconds, depending on the wattage of your microwave. Check the cake after 60 seconds; it should be set on top but still moist. Avoid overcooking to prevent dryness.
Carefully remove the mug from the microwave (it will be hot) and let the cake cool for 1-2 minutes before eating.
Enjoy your Two Minute Chocolate Cake directly from the mug with a spoon, or top it with whipped cream, a scoop of ice cream, or a drizzle of chocolate syrup for extra decadence.
